The **Subscriptions** area, found under the **Optimize** section, is where platform users can record and maintain SaaS application cost and renewal information. This data feeds directly into key reporting areas, including the **Cost Summary Dashboard**, allowing organizations to monitor spend, forecast renewals, and identify opportunities for optimization.

> ℹ️ How Subscriptions are displayed can be changed by Card vs Table view.

Within the Subscriptions view, users can:

- Add new subscription records.
- Edit or update existing subscription details.
- View subscription data that drives cost analytics and renewal tracking across the platform.

New subscriptions are added by selecting the **plus (+) icon** in the top-right corner of the screen. Existing subscriptions can be updated by selecting the **Edit Subscription** button.


**Adding a Subscription**

When creating a new subscription, complete the following fields:

1. **Application** – Select the application from the searchable list of SaaS apps already defined in the platform.

2. **Basis of Cost** – Define how the subscription is charged:
  - **User** – Cost is based on the number of active users.
  - **Organisation** – Cost is applied at a flat organizational level.
  - **Machine** – Cost is based on device or endpoint counts.
  - **User Block** – Cost is based on defined user ranges (requires a **minimum** and **maximum** number of users for the block).
3. **Quantity** – Enter the number of units (users, machines, or blocks, depending on the basis).
4. **Cost** – Enter the unit or block cost of the subscription.
5. **Interval** – Select the billing frequency (e.g., monthly, quarterly, annually).
6. **Renewal Day** – Specify the renewal date, determined by the chosen interval.
7. **Cost Currency** – The currency in which the subscription is billed.
8. **Local Currency** – The equivalent value in the organization’s local reporting currency.

Once complete, select **Add Subscription** to save the record.


**How Subscription Data Is Used**

- **Cost Dashboards** – Subscription data automatically populates dashboards such as **Cost Summary**, enabling visibility of total spend, cost trends, and renewal schedules.
- **Optimization** – Provides the foundation for cost-rightsizing and identification of savings opportunities.
- **Forecasting** – Supports budget planning and renewal negotiations by highlighting upcoming commitments.
